🚇 🗺️ Getting There

The most common way to reach Å i Lofoten is by flying into Leknes Airport (LKN) or Harstad/Narvik Airport, Evenes (EVE), followed by a bus or car journey. Direct flights are limited, so you might need to connect through Oslo. Buses operate between the villages, but schedules can be infrequent, especially outside peak season. Reddit

Yes, it's possible to visit Lofoten without a car, especially if you focus on key villages like Å. Buses connect many of the main towns, and some tours offer transportation. However, having a car offers the most flexibility for exploring remote areas. Reddit

Public buses are available and connect major villages. Ferries also operate between some islands. For maximum freedom, renting a car is recommended, but be aware of narrow roads and potential parking challenges in popular spots. Reddit

From Leknes Airport (LKN), it's approximately a 1.5-hour bus or car ride to Å. From Harstad/Narvik Airport (EVE), the journey is longer, around 3-4 hours by car or bus. Reddit

Yes, many tour operators offer day trips or multi-day tours that include Å i Lofoten. These can be a convenient option if you prefer not to drive or navigate public transport. TikTok

🎫 🎫 Tickets & Entry

There are no entrance fees to visit the village of Å itself. You can wander freely through the charming streets and admire the traditional rorbuer (fishermen's cabins). Some museums or specific attractions within the village may have admission fees. Instagram

Opening hours for museums and galleries in Å can vary seasonally. It's best to check the specific opening times for any attractions you wish to visit closer to your travel date. Instagram

Parking in Å is generally available, but fees may apply, especially during peak tourist season. Look for designated parking areas. Reddit

Yes, booking accommodation in advance is highly recommended, especially during the summer months and aurora season, as popular rorbuer and hostels fill up quickly. Reddit

Yes, the Norwegian Fishing Village Museum is located in Å and offers insights into the region's rich fishing heritage. Check their website for current admission prices and opening hours. Instagram

📸 📸 Photography

The entire village is a photo opportunity! Focus on the iconic red rorbuer against the dramatic mountain backdrop, the harbor, and the surrounding fjords. Sunset and sunrise (during periods of daylight) offer beautiful light. TikTokInstagram

Golden hour, just after sunrise and before sunset, provides the most flattering light. However, the dramatic skies during the Midnight Sun or Aurora Borealis can create stunning photographic moments at any time. TikTokInstagram

A wide-angle lens is great for capturing the expansive landscapes. A sturdy tripod is essential for long exposures, especially for Northern Lights photography. Don't forget extra batteries, as cold weather can drain them quickly. TikTok

Yes, several photography tours operate in Lofoten, often focusing on capturing the Northern Lights or the dramatic landscapes. These tours can provide valuable local knowledge and guidance. TikTok

The unpredictable weather is a major challenge, with rain, wind, and fog being common. Cold temperatures in winter can also affect equipment and comfort. Planning and flexibility are key. TikTok
